Percy Grainger,
The Complete 78-RPM Solo Recordings 1908-1945
(Appian, five CDs). The composer of "Country Gardens" and "Molly on the Shore" was also one of the greatest pianists of the twentieth century, a marvelously idiosyncratic virtuoso whose style ranged from tender lyricism to explosive extroversion. Most of his 78s have been unavailable in any format since their original release. This much-needed box set solves that problem--and does it right. Ward Marston's digital transfers of such classic Grainger recordings as Chopin's B Minor Sonata, Schumann's
Symphonic Etudes, and Grieg's "Wedding Day at Troldhaugen" are crystal-clear and scratch-free. The liner notes are by Grainger biographer John Bird. I doubt there'll be a more important classical reissue in 2011 (TT).
